Understanding Cultural Differences in the Russian Business World

Navigating a Russian marketplace requires acute awareness of its unique cultural nuances. Unlike western markets, where transparency often reigns supreme, Russians tend to prefer indirect communication. Building strong relationships is paramount, and frequent social interactions are crucial for establishing trust ahead of business discussions.

  • Furthermore, Russians often place a high value on rank. Titles and positions hold significance. It is essential to address individuals with their appropriate titles and show consideration to those in authority.
  • Finally, Russians are characterized by their hospitality. Offering gifts and entertaining guests is a common practice, demonstrating good will and strengthening relationships.
